Abstract

This work is motivated by the desire to cover the gap in the literature by seeking the numerical solutions to fractional integro-differential equations using the class of orthogonal polynomials called “the Mamadu-Njoseh polynomials” as trial solutions, using the Tau-Collocation method. We considered the Tau-Collocation method for solving the fractional Integrodifferential equation (FIDE) (Caputo-sense) with aid of Mamadu-Njoseh and Chebyshev polynomials. Numerical examples solved via MAPLE 18
showed that the Tau-Collocation method is an excellent solver of fractional integro-differential equations. Also, the absolute convergence of the method shows the effectiveness of Mamadu-Njoseh and Chebyshev orthogonal polynomials as basis functions for the fractional integrodifferential equations.
